When selecting a
Bubble Tent,
material durability is a key factor. Various materials offer different lifespans and resistance to weather.
Some popular choices include
polyester and
PVC. Polyester is lightweight and UV resistant, making it ideal for sunny conditions.
However, it may not withstand heavy rain as well.
On the other hand, PVC is more robust. It provides greater protection against harsh elements. While heavier and less breathable,
PVC tents can last longer. Buyers should consider the climate and typical conditions they will face.
This evaluation will affect their choice of materials in a Bubble Tent.
Another aspect to consider is the assembly process. Some materials are easier to set up.
Polyester may allow for a quicker installation compared to PVC. Yet, the latter’s sturdiness might lead to better protection in windy conditions.
Balancing convenience and durability is essential for outdoor adventures.
When choosing a small bubble tent, size does indeed matter. Ideal dimensions should cater to your needs while ensuring comfort and functionality. A good small bubble tent typically has a diameter ranging from 8 to 12 feet. This size provides enough space for two or three people while remaining cozy. It’s great for stargazing or enjoying a quiet evening outdoors.
Consider the height as well. A tent height of about 5 to 7 feet allows most adults to stand comfortably. This aspect is crucial for activities like cooking or playing games inside. However, if the tent feels cramped, it may detract from your overall experience. Small bubble tents are not just about fitting in; they should enhance your adventure. Be prepared to rethink some dimensions if you want extra storage or space for outdoor gear. Balancing compactness with usability can lead to a more enjoyable outdoor experience.
When planning outdoor adventures, selecting a bubble tent with strong weather resistance ratings is crucial. Rain, wind, and temperature changes can disrupt your experience. High-quality bubble tents often showcase fabric quality and construction precision. A tent that can withstand a sudden downpour offers peace of mind. Look for tents that have a waterproof rating above 3000 mm. This rating speaks volumes about the tent's ability to handle wet conditions.
Additionally, consider how well the tent stands up to wind. A good bubble tent should have a sturdy frame and anchored design. Many tents offer a wind resistance rating, typically indicated in miles per hour. Tents that resist winds over 30 mph provide superior safety, especially in unpredictable weather. These details are vital. They determine whether your bubble tent can safeguard you against nature's whims.
However, not every tent meets these benchmarks. Some bubble tents may claim high ratings, yet fail in real-world conditions. User reviews provide insights into performance. Always research and compare various models. Assess how they fared in storms or chilly nights. This can make all the difference in your outdoor enjoyment. When exploring the outdoors, a bubble tent can enhance your experience. These clear, unique tents allow you to immerse yourself in nature while enjoying the comfort of shelter. However, the price range for bubble tents can vary significantly. Basic models start around $150, while premium options can exceed $1,000. Industry reports indicate that the average consumer spends about $400 for a decent quality bubble tent.
These tents often come with additional features, such as UV protection and enhanced ventilation. While higher-priced tents might seem daunting, they often provide better durability and safety. A key point to consider is the cost-benefit ratio. Spending more on a robust tent may save you money in the long run, as lower quality tents might require frequent replacements.
Maintenance is another aspect to factor in. Some models are easier to clean and disassemble than others. The initial purchase price may not reflect the long-term investment, depending on how often you use the tent. Reflecting on your outdoor habits can help determine which price point may offer the best value for your adventures.
